Summary
The President of the Republic has committed to an official development assistance (ODA) objective representing 0.55% of GNI in 2022. This commitment was confirmed during the Interministerial Committee for International Cooperation and Development on February 8, 2018, chaired by the Prime Minister, which in addition to this quantitative ambition, sets qualitative objectives to make public development assistance more effective and transparent. and more efficient. It is thus planned to set up an observatory of aid costs and to strengthen the evaluation of development aid projects. These reforms are a continuation of efforts undertaken since 2016 to facilitate access to data on projects and results. In 2016, France joined the international aid transparency initiative (IATI) by creating a single site, hosted by the AFD, which contains all the data on development aid projects in around sixty countries (https://afd.opendatasoft.com/page/accueil). An observatory of development aid policies, set up within the framework of the orientation and programming law relating to development and international solidarity policy of July 7, 2014, met again recently on June 20, under the presidency deputies Monica Michel and Rodrigue Kokouendo, to examine the evaluations of the projects piloted by the competent services of the Ministry of Europe and Foreign Affairs, the French Development Agency and the Ministry of the Economy and Finance. Most of these evaluations are available on the websites of these institutions. A summary is prepared every two years for Parliament and will be annexed to the next biennial report on the implementation of the development aid strategy, which will be delivered by the end of 2018. This effort at transparency and accountability is necessary to improve ownership of the international cooperation and solidarity policy. According to preliminary data from the OECD Development Assistance Committee, France's official development assistance in 2017 amounted to 10.1 billion euros, or 0.43% of GNI, which places France in a good position to achieve the ODA growth objective. The structure of French public development assistance is complex, since it includes data from different budgetary programs, donations and loans, as well as expenditure made either in the beneficiary countries or on the national territory, in particular the costs of hosting students in France. from countries eligible for development aid as well as reception costs for asylum seekers. Thus, the public development aid budgetary mission, bringing together programs 110 "economic and financial aid for development" implemented by the Directorate General of the Treasury as well as program 209 "solidarity with developing countries" implemented by the Ministry of Europe and Foreign Affairs, have represented in 2017 payment credits totaling 2.5 billion euros, or less than a quarter of total ODA. The rest of the international solidarity effort is based in particular on aid in the form of loans, contributions countable as ODA from 22 other budgetary programs, France's share of European public development aid, taxes allocated to development and development cooperation. local authorities and water agencies. The details of the method of calculating ODA, in accordance with the methodology approved at international level by the OECD Development Assistance Committee, are specified, program by program, in the cross-cutting policy document "public development assistance" annexed each year to the finance bill. Concerning more specifically the budgetary mission "public aid for development", the sectoral and geographical distribution of the different types of aid as well as the achievement of the quantified objectives are provided at the end of each budgetary year in the annual performance report, also available on the budget website. All efforts are therefore made and all skills mobilized, to strengthen the transparency and effectiveness of public development aid as well as the accountability to parliament and citizens.
